Prokter and Gamble (PG) has historically maintained a debt-to-equity ratio (D/E) of approximately 0.3. Its cost of equity is 7.5% and it can borrow at 4.3%. PG's tax rate is 40%. PG believes it can increase debt without any serious risk of distress or other costs. With a higher debt-to-equity ratio of 0.5, it believes its borrowing costs will rise only slightly to 4.6%.

a. Determine PG's current (before increasing its debt-to-equity ratio) Asset return (rA)

b. Determine PG's WACC (rWACC) after PG raises its debt-to-equity ratio to 0.5.
